课程目录: 软硬件综合设计培训

4401 人关注
(78637/99817)
课程大纲:

软硬件综合设计培训

 

 

 

01
综合设计之开篇
本部分目标是了解课程的整体情况。

0.1 综合设计之开篇
02
基于.net的Web编程_网上订餐系统的设计与实现
学习使用.net编写Web程序;掌握项目开发的基本流程。

1.1 系统需求和系统功能结构设计
1.2 数据库设计
1.3 用户注册和用户登录的实现
1.4 菜品选择和我的订单
1.5 用户管理和菜品管理
03
基于A*算法的迷宫游戏开发
理解迷宫地图两种生成方案以及A*算法的思路,并能通过代码实现。

3.1 案例介绍
3.2 迷宫地图生成方案之“主路扭曲型”
3.3 迷宫地图生成方案之“自然分叉型”
3.4 迷宫地图生成方案
3.5 A*寻路算法
3.6 A*寻路算法代码
04
基于Arduino平台的开发与设计
了解Arduino,并能用其进行简单的案例实现。

2.1 Arduino简介和软件安装
2.2 Arduino的编程语言
2.3 元器件介绍
2.4 案例——流水灯
2.5 案例——按钮控制
05
大数据开发环境的介绍和搭建
课程目标:1.了解大数据分析是什么?大数据分析和数据分析的区别?大数据分析带来的技术挑战。2. 大数据分析技术的解决方案的核心思想是什么?3. Hadoop生态系统,关键是HDFS和Mapreduce的工作原理是如何解决大数据分析的问题的。4. 搭建自己的Hadoop集群。5. 在Hadoop集群上运行简单的任务。

4.1 大数据分析带来的技术挑战和Apache Hadoop介绍
4.2 HDFS原理、MapReduce原理、Hadoop生态系统
4.3 Hadoop集群在Windows上的搭建之创建虚机和集群环境配置
4.4 Haddop搭建和启动